What are concrete operations?

It is a period of development proposed by the Swiss psychologist Jean Piaget, at this stage children acquire a greater ability to organize their ideas, developing better rational, logical and operational thinking.

Characteristics of concrete operations

  • It is the third phase of development proposed by the Swiss psychologist Jean Piaget, in his well-known Theory of Cognitive Development.

  • This skill allows children to identify the characteristics of an object in order to divide and group them accordingly.

Therefore, we can conclude that concrete operations allow the children to better characterize and order the objects, as well as being able to establish categories and organize them hierarchically.
